			<content type="html"><![CDATA[<div class="quotebox"><cite>snesei wrote:</cite><blockquote><div class="quotebox"><cite>Timbob wrote:</cite><blockquote><p>It&#039;s not like one will give you better wubs than the other.</p></blockquote></div><p>Why does almost everyone add another jack? I prosound the stock one and it sounds fine</p></blockquote></div><p>Two jacks are actually really helpful! If you connect your prosound post-pot, then the stock headphone jack still has built-in volume control. It can also function as a sort of headphone monitor jack.</p>]]></content>
